Klewei bags Best of Show award

Woodcarver Nick Klewei won the Best of Show award during the 8th Annual Bridge Capital CNMI Art Competition that held its awards ceremony last Saturday at the Flame Tree Arts Festival at the Civic Center in Susupe. Klewei’s winning piece was a wooden carving of a sea turtle...

Friends of the Arts to stage Into the Woods

The Friends of the Arts last play of the season is the James Lapine and Stephen Sondheim Broadway musical Into the Woods. The musical will be performed on May 9, 10 and 11. This is a postponement of the earlier announced April schedule. The award-winning Broadway musical Into the...
